‘Over 2,700 Igbo Properties Demolished Since 2019’ – Ohanaeze Warns Sanwo-Olu

The leadership of Ohanaeze Ndigbo has cautioned the governor of Lagos State, Babajide Sanwo-Olu against what it described as a vendetta against the Igbo people living in the state and their properties.

Ohanaeze in a statement issued on Sunday by Okechukwu Isiguzoro and Chinemeze Ohia, its Deputy President General and National Spokesperson alleged that 2,753 properties belonging to Igbo people in Lagos state have been demolished by the state government between 2019 to date.

Stating that it has become imperative to address the menace, the Igbo socio-political group called for the immediate cessation of all demolition activities, especially those targeted at Igbo investments within Lagos.

“Such measures are not merely administrative actions; they are perceived as a calculated political vendetta designed to systematically dismantle the economic contributions of the Igbo residents in Lagos State, compelling them to vacate the state in advance of the 2027 elections.

“With the utmost gravity, Ohanaeze Ndigbo condemns the recent demolitions of shops and structures at the Trade Fair Complex in Lagos,” the statement said.

It stated that the action of the Lagos State government not only showcases a high level of injustice but also amounts to an economic affront, and a blatant violation of the rights of traders who are mainly of Igbo extraction.

Citing Section 40 of the 1999 Constitution, the African Charter on Human and Peoples’ Rights, the UN Convention on Human Rights, and the foundational provisions of the 1978 Land Use Act, the group said a lawful revocation of Rights of Occupancy, advance notice and just compensation are needed for affected property owners.

The statement further stated that independent investigations by Ohanaeze have shown that the Lagos State government through these demolitions have violated its Urban and Regional Development Law.

In addition, Ohanaeze alleged that there has been a conspicuous absence of environmental impact assessments or consultations with stakeholders before these demolitions.

While calling on Sanwo-Olu to, as a matter of urgency, halt these assaults on Igbo properties and investments in Lagos, the group reminded the Governor that he was overwhelmingly supported by the Igbo community during his 2019 electoral campaign.

“Since his administration’s commencement, our records reveal that over 2,753 properties – houses, shops, and their valuable contents – have been callously demolished without due recourse to the owners, representing colossal losses amounting to approximately 23 trillion Naira in investments.

“It is incumbent upon us to confront these issues forthrightly, irrespective of any political sensitivities,” it said.

Further calling the attention of President Bola Tinubu to the matter, Ohanaeze advocated for the reopening of the Calabar Seaport among several other infrastructure which has languished in disuse for 59 years.

It also urged the Igbo community in Lagos to make efforts to reevaluate the sustainability of their investments in the state while exploring the option of reestablishing their enterprises in the Old Eastern Region, particularly the Southeast.

“The ‘Think Home’ philosophy (Akụ Ruo Ulo) is increasingly seen as the most viable strategy in response to the ongoing demolitions.
